- Number of Tubes
- 6
- Main principle
- Superhet with RF-stage; ZF/IF 456 kHz; 2 AF stage(s)
- Tuned circuits
- 7 AM circuit(s)
- Wave bands
- Broadcast only (MW).
- Power type and voltage
- AC/DC-set / 110-120 Volt
- Loudspeaker
- Electro Magnetic Dynamic LS (moving-coil with field excitation coil)
- Material
- Wooden case
- from Radiomuseum.org
- Model: 4204 WC Ch= B6 - Admiral brand Continental
- Shape
- Tablemodel, with any shape - general.
- Dimensions (WHD)
- 12.25 x 8 x 6.5 inch / 311 x 203 x 165 mm
- Notes
- Two tone cabinet with black lacquer trim. Lyre shaped grille. Built in loop antenna.
